Lake Martha Days
Osseo's annual Lake Martha Day’s wrapped up. It is the celebration of the Norwegian heritage of the city. Reporter: Erica Dao |

Over the course of the four-day event, there were pageants, bands, food, rides, and plenty of other entertainment.

This year marked the 149th year and the president of the Lake Martha Day’s committee says next year may be extra special.

"Next year we're planning on doing something a little bigger. We're going into our 150 years of the city of Osseo and we would like to expand on what we've done these other years and continue our annual tradition,” said Greg Held, president of the Lake Martha Day’s committee.

Held says he is honored to be a part of Lake Martha Day’s because it gives the committee a chance to give back to the community. This year, they are raising money to build a bike trail to help keep children safe.
